วิธีตั้งค่า Syncthing บน Chromebook

Syncthing เป็นแอปพลิเคชันการซิงค์แบบกระจายอำนาจสำหรับ Linux, MacOS และ Windows อย่างไรก็ตาม คุณทราบหรือไม่ว่าคุณสามารถใช้บน Chrome OS ได้ด้วย ในคู่มือนี้ เราจะพูดถึงวิธีตั้งค่า Syncthing บนอุปกรณ์ Chrome ของคุณ

ก่อนที่เราจะเริ่มต้น

คุณต้องตั้งค่าอุปกรณ์อื่นๆ ด้วย Syncthing เพื่อโอนไฟล์ไปยัง Chromebook ด้วยแอป Syncthing GTK หากต้องการตั้งค่าอุปกรณ์ Linux ด้วย Syncthing ให้ทำตามคู่มือการตั้งค่า Syncthing ของเรา หากคุณใช้ Windows หรือ Mac OS ให้ตรวจสอบเว็บไซต์อย่างเป็นทางการของ Syncthingเพื่อดูคำแนะนำเพิ่มเติม

เปิดใช้งานการสนับสนุน Linux บน Chrome OS

ก่อนที่คุณจะสามารถตั้งค่าแอป Syncthing บน Chromebook คุณต้องตั้งค่าการรองรับ Linux หากต้องการตั้งค่าการสนับสนุน Linux ให้เริ่มต้นด้วยการเลือกไอคอนนาฬิกาใน Chrome OS dash

หลังจากเลือกนาฬิกาแล้ว ให้คลิกที่ไอคอนรูปเฟือง เมื่อคลิกไอคอนรูปเฟือง คุณจะโหลดพื้นที่การตั้งค่า Chrome OS จากนั้นค้นหาส่วน "ขั้นสูง" แล้วคลิกลูกศรที่อยู่ติดกัน

ภายในส่วน "ขั้นสูง" ให้มองหาส่วน "นักพัฒนา" ภายในพื้นที่นักพัฒนา ค้นหาพื้นที่ "สภาพแวดล้อมการพัฒนา Linux" คลิกที่ปุ่ม "เปิด" เพื่อดาวน์โหลดระบบคอนเทนเนอร์ Linux และแอปเทอร์มินัลบน Chromebook ของคุณ

เมื่อการดาวน์โหลดเสร็จสิ้น Chrome OS จะเปิดหน้าต่างเทอร์มินัล ในหน้าต่างเทอร์มินัลนี้ เลือกปุ่ม “นกเพนกวิน” เพื่อโหลดอินเทอร์เฟซเทอร์มินัล Linux บน Chromebook ของคุณ

ในหน้าต่างเทอร์มินัล คุณจะต้องเรียกใช้ คำสั่ง apt updateเพื่อตรวจสอบการอัปเดตซอฟต์แวร์ กระบวนการนี้จะใช้เวลาไม่นานในการดำเนินการให้เสร็จสิ้น

อัปเดต sudo apt

หลังจากรันคำสั่ง update เทอร์มินัลจะแสดงให้คุณเห็นว่ามีแพ็คเกจใดบ้างที่พร้อมจะอัพเกรด จากนั้น คุณสามารถรัน คำสั่ง apt upgradeเพื่อติดตั้งการอัพเกรดที่รอดำเนินการทั้งหมดที่มีอยู่

sudo apt อัพเกรด

เมื่อซอฟต์แวร์ของคุณเป็นเวอร์ชันล่าสุดแล้ว คุณได้เปิดใช้การสนับสนุน Linux บนอุปกรณ์ Chrome OS ของคุณแล้ว

วิธีติดตั้ง Syncthing บน Chrome OS

ในการติดตั้ง Syncthing บน Chrome OS ให้เริ่มต้นด้วยการเปิดแอปเทอร์มินัล จากนั้น เลือก “เพนกวิน” เพื่อเข้าถึงอินเทอร์เฟซเทอร์มินัล ภายในอินเทอร์เฟซเทอร์มินัล ใช้ คำสั่ง apt installเพื่อตั้งค่าแพ็คเกจ "syncthing"

sudo apt ติดตั้ง syncthing-gtk

วิธีติดตั้ง Syncthing เวอร์ชันล่าสุด

แพ็คเกจ Syncthing ที่มาพร้อมกับ Debian (ซึ่งเป็นสิ่งที่คอนเทนเนอร์ Chrome OS ใช้) ไม่ทันสมัยมากนัก หากคุณต้องการให้แอปเป็นเวอร์ชันล่าสุด คุณสามารถติดตั้ง Flatpak release ได้

ในการเริ่มต้น ให้ติดตั้งแพ็คเกจ “flatpak” โดยใช้คำสั่งapt install แพ็คเกจ “flatpak” จัดการสภาพแวดล้อมรันไทม์สำหรับแอพ Flatpak

sudo apt ติดตั้ง flatpak

เมื่อตั้งค่ารันไทม์ Flatpak บน Chromebook ของคุณ คุณจะสามารถติดตั้ง Syncthing เวอร์ชันล่าสุดได้โดยใช้คำสั่งต่อไปนี้

flatpak --user rem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o

flatpak ติดตั้ง flathub me.kozec.syncthingtk

วิธีเปิดใช้งานการส่งต่อพอร์ต

Syncthing เป็นเครื่องมือซิงค์และโต้ตอบกับอุปกรณ์อื่น ๆ บนเครือข่ายได้อย่างง่ายดาย อย่างไรก็ตาม เนื่องจากคุณเรียกใช้ Syncthing ในคอนเทนเนอร์ ซึ่งแยกออกจาก Chrome OS อย่างปลอดภัย คุณจึงต้องส่งต่อพอร์ต Syncthing จากคอนเทนเนอร์ Linux ไปยัง Chrome OS หากไม่ส่งต่อ คุณจะไม่สามารถใช้การซิงโครไนซ์ได้อย่างถูกต้อง

หากต้องการเปิดใช้งานการส่งต่อพอร์ต ให้ทำดังต่อไปนี้ ขั้นแรกให้คลิกที่นาฬิกา หลังจากเลือกนาฬิกาแล้ว ให้ค้นหาไอคอนรูปเฟือง แล้วเลือกด้วยเมาส์ จากนั้นค้นหาการตั้งค่า "นักพัฒนา"

ในพื้นที่การตั้งค่า "นักพัฒนา" ค้นหา "สภาพแวดล้อมการพัฒนา Linux" และเลือก จากนั้น ดูสภาพแวดล้อมการพัฒนา Linux สำหรับส่วน "การส่งต่อพอร์ต" สุดท้าย คลิกที่ส่วน "การส่งต่อพอร์ต" เพื่อเข้าถึงพื้นที่การส่งต่อพอร์ต Chrome OS Linux

ภายในพื้นที่ส่งต่อพอร์ต ให้หาปุ่ม "เพิ่ม" แล้วคลิกด้วยเมาส์ เมื่อคุณเลือกปุ่ม "เพิ่ม" เมนูป๊อปอัปจะปรากฏขึ้น ในเมนูป๊อปอัปนี้ ให้ป้อนพอร์ต8384 (TCP ) หลังจากที่คุณเข้าสู่พอร์ตแล้ว ให้ป้อน “Syncthing” ใน “Label menu” สุดท้าย คลิกที่ปุ่ม "เพิ่ม" เพื่อเพิ่มการส่งต่อพอร์ต Syncthing ไปยัง Chromebook ของคุณ

การเปลี่ยนการตั้งค่าเครือข่าย

ตามค่าเริ่มต้น แอป Syncthing จะฟังเฉพาะ “localhost” เท่านั้น นี่เป็นปัญหา และหากไม่มีการเปลี่ยนแปลง คุณจะไม่สามารถเข้าถึง Syncthing ผ่านเว็บอินเทอร์เฟซใน Chrome ได้ (หากคุณเลือก) หากต้องการเปลี่ยนอินเทอร์เฟซ ให้เปิดแอปเทอร์มินัล Chrome OS

หมายเหตุ: คุณต้องเปิดแอป Syncthing ก่อนป้อนคำสั่งเทอร์มินัลด้านล่าง เปิดแอป Syncthing GTK ผ่าน “แอป Linux” ในเมนู Chrome OS อนุญาตให้เริ่มทำงาน จากนั้นปิด

เมื่อเปิดแอปเทอร์มินัล Chrome OS แล้ว ให้หาปุ่ม “นกเพนกวิน” แล้วคลิกเพื่อเปิดอินเทอร์เฟซเทอร์มินัล จากนั้นรันคำสั่งsed ต่อไปนี้

sed -i 's/127.0.0.1:8384/0.0.0.0:8384/g' ~/.config/syncthing/config.xml

เมื่อรันคำสั่ง ให้ปิดเทอร์มินัล

วิธีตั้งค่า Syncthing บน Chrome OS

ในการตั้งค่า Syncthing ให้ทำดังต่อไปนี้ ขั้นแรกให้เปิดแอป เมื่อเปิดแล้ว จะเริ่ม Syncthing daemon ในเบื้องหลัง นอกจากนี้ยังจะสร้าง "โฟลเดอร์เริ่มต้น" โฟลเดอร์นี้อยู่ใน/home/CHROME_LINUX_USERNAME/ Sync

เปิดแอปไฟล์ Chrome OS แล้วเลือก “ไฟล์ Linux” หลังจากโหลดพื้นที่ "ไฟล์ Linux" แล้ว ให้เพิ่มไฟล์ที่คุณต้องการซิงค์ จากนั้นคลิกที่ไอคอน Syncthing เพื่อเข้าสู่เมนู Syncthing และคลิกที่ปุ่ม "Add Device"

หลังจากคลิกที่ปุ่ม "เพิ่มอุปกรณ์" เมนูป๊อปอัปจะปรากฏขึ้น เมื่อคุณเลือกเมนู t”Add Device” แล้ว ให้วาง ID Syncthing ที่คุณต้องการซิงค์กับ Chromebook ผ่าน Syncthing คลิกปุ่ม "บันทึก" เพื่อเพิ่มอุปกรณ์

เมื่อคุณเพิ่มอุปกรณ์ใน Syncthing บน Chromebook แล้ว ให้กลับไปที่คอมพิวเตอร์เครื่องอื่นและยืนยันว่าคุณต้องการเพิ่มอุปกรณ์ จากนั้น บน Chrome OS ใน Syncthing ให้คลิกขวาที่ “โฟลเดอร์เริ่มต้น” แล้วเลือกปุ่ม “แก้ไข” เมื่อคลิกที่ปุ่ม "แก้ไข" เลือกแท็บ "แชร์กับอุปกรณ์" และเพิ่มอุปกรณ์ของคุณไปยัง "โฟลเดอร์เริ่มต้น" ของ Chromebook คลิก “บันทึก” เมื่อเสร็จสิ้น

หมายเหตุ: คุณต้องยืนยันบนอุปกรณ์ที่คุณเพิ่มไปยัง “โฟลเดอร์เริ่มต้น” ของ Chromebook ที่คุณต้องการเพิ่ม ตรวจสอบการซิงโครไนซ์และเพิ่ม

เมื่อเพิ่มอุปกรณ์ทั้งหมดลงในโฟลเดอร์ Chromebook Syncthing แล้ว ทุกอย่างควรเริ่มซิงค์ เพลิดเพลินไปกับระบบการซิงค์ไฟล์แบบกระจายอำนาจของคุณ!


วิธีใช้การประชุมทางวิดีโอ Zoom บน Chromebook

วิธีใช้การประชุมทางวิดีโอ Zoom บน Chromebook

ตั้งแต่ปี 2020 Zoom ได้กลายเป็นโปรแกรมที่สำคัญอย่างยิ่ง น่าเสียดายที่ไม่มี Zoom สำหรับ Chrome OS รุ่นเนทีฟ อย่างไรก็ตาม มี Linux Zoom

วิธีติดตั้ง Visual Studio Code บน Chromebook

วิธีติดตั้ง Visual Studio Code บน Chromebook

Visual Studio Code เป็นโปรแกรมแก้ไขโค้ดยอดนิยม นี่คือวิธีที่คุณสามารถเรียกใช้บนเดสก์ท็อป Chromebook หรือ Chrome OS

วิธีติดตั้งและใช้ Telegram บน Chromebook

วิธีติดตั้งและใช้ Telegram บน Chromebook

ต้องการใช้แอป Telegram อย่างเป็นทางการบน Chromebook ของคุณหรือไม่ ปรากฎว่าด้วยการสนับสนุนแอพ Android และ Linux บน Chrome OS เป็นไปได้

ฟังเพลง YouTube บน Chrome OS

ฟังเพลง YouTube บน Chrome OS

ต้องการไคลเอนต์ YouTube Music ที่มั่นคงสำหรับเดสก์ท็อป Chrome OS หรือไม่ ลองใช้ YTMDesktop มันเป็นแอพ Linux YouTube Music ที่มีประโยชน์มาก

วิธีใช้ Microsoft Teams บน Chromebook

วิธีใช้ Microsoft Teams บน Chromebook

จำเป็นต้องใช้ Microsoft Teams บน Chromebook ของคุณหรือไม่ ด้วยความช่วยเหลือของคอนเทนเนอร์ Chrome OS Linux คุณสามารถใช้ MS Teams ได้อย่างง่ายดาย!

วิธีแฟลชภาพการ์ด SD บน Chromebook

วิธีแฟลชภาพการ์ด SD บน Chromebook

ต้องการเบิร์นไฟล์ IMG ลงในการ์ด SD บน Chromebook ของคุณหรือไม่ ปรากฎว่าคุณสามารถใช้ Chromebook Recovery Utility เพื่อทำเช่นนั้นได้

วิธีทำให้ qBittorrent ทำงานบน Chromebook ของคุณ

วิธีทำให้ qBittorrent ทำงานบน Chromebook ของคุณ

จำเป็นต้องใช้ไคลเอนต์ torrent บน Chromebook เพื่อดาวน์โหลด Ubuntu ISO หรือไม่ เรียนรู้วิธีทำให้ qBittorrent ทำงานบนอุปกรณ์ Chrome OS ของคุณ

ตรวจสอบอีเมลของคุณใน Thunderbird บน Chromebook

ตรวจสอบอีเมลของคุณใน Thunderbird บน Chromebook

ต้องการใช้ไคลเอนต์อีเมล Thunderbird บน Chromebook ของคุณหรือไม่ เรียนรู้วิธีตั้งค่า Thunderbird บน Chrome OS

วิธีโพสต์ไปที่ Mastodon จากเดสก์ท็อป Chrome OS

วิธีโพสต์ไปที่ Mastodon จากเดสก์ท็อป Chrome OS

ต้องการโพสต์ไปยังอินสแตนซ์ Mastodon ที่คุณชื่นชอบจาก Chromebook หรือไม่ เรียนรู้วิธีดำเนินการด้วยแอพ Tuba

วิธีใช้ KeePassXC บน Chromebook

วิธีใช้ KeePassXC บน Chromebook

ต้องการใช้ฐานข้อมูลรหัสผ่านในเครื่องบน Chromebook ของคุณหรือไม่ ติดตั้ง KeePassXC บน ChromeOS เพื่อการจัดการรหัสผ่านที่ง่ายดาย